A's lose 9 in a row, switch it all up. 

Quote

The Athletics announced a huge batch of roster moves today. They selected the contracts of catcher Willie MacIver and infielder Logan Davidson. They also recalled left-hander Jacob Lopez, infielder CJ Alexander and outfielder Denzel Clarke. Infielder Gio Urshela was placed on the 10-day injured list with a strained left hamstring, opening one spot. They opened three more by optioning right-hander Carlos Durán, catcher Jhonny Pereda and outfielder JJ Bleday to Triple-A Las Vegas. They opened a fifth active roster spot by designating infielder/outfielder Seth Brown for assignment. That also opened one 40-man spot for MacIver/Davidson. A second was opened by transferring infielder Zack Gelof to the 60-day IL.

Tarik Skubal's 94th and final pitch was a 102.6 mph fastball for his 13th strikeout, the most K's ever by a pitcher in a Maddux (a shutout in less than 100 pitches)

 

#1146
Tarik Skubal just threw as good of a game as you're ever going to see. His start against Cleveland:9 IP, 2 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 13 K94 pitches, 72 strikesFinal pitch: 102.6 mph, the hardest of his career26 swings and missesFirst CG of his career
